U.S. patent number D765,495 [Application Number D/540,571] was granted by the patent office on 2016-09-06 for skateboard carabiner tool.
The grantee listed for this patent is Mark Schmid. Invention is credited to Mark Schmid.

Description
FIG. 1 is a perspective view of a skateboard tool showing my new
design with a closed key chain clip connected to the bottle
opener;
FIG. 2 is a perspective view of a skateboard tool showing the key
chain clip in an open position with the bottle opener exposed;
FIG. 3 is a right plain view thereof showing the insert slot for
the Phillips screw driver and Allen wrench tool;
FIG. 4 is a left plain view thereof;
FIG. 5 is a front elevation view thereof;
FIG. 6 is a rear elevation view thereof;
FIG. 7 is a top elevation view thereof; and,
FIG. 8 is a bottom elevation view thereof looking down on the
graphite file.
